Job description

Job Description

Perform a variety of manual tasks in cleaning, assembling, unpacking, wrapping, boxing and inspection of parts in accordance with standard procedures and techniques. Position may require the use of various assembly tools such as staple gun, tape measure, glue gun and others. The assembler will execute one and/or several tasks in any area of the assembly lines. This individual must be able to follow both written and verbal instructions and may be required to use sound judgment in resolving daily problems. The assembler will work as a team member to maintain optimum output. This person will develop assembling skills and focus efforts in ensuring the line’s objectives are met for Safety, Quality, Efficiency, and Productivity.

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Packaging phase, which consists of boxing, etc.
  • Clean and maintain tools, equipment and work area.
  • Review work assignments with team members and supervisor to ensure all materials, supplies and components are available and in good condition.
  • Ensure the tasks that are being performed meet quality and productivity standards.
  • Work according to the Employee Guidelines, which include all safety rules and report any unsafe conditions to supervisor.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
Requirements
  • Education: GED or equivalent.
  • Ability to communicate orally.
  • Must have manual dexterity.
  • Ability to use hand tools.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ment.
  • Must be at least 18 years old.
  • Must pass the drug test.
  • Must pass the background check.
  • Must have a positive attitude.
Physical Demands
  • Operation of hand and power tools.
  • Continual walking, standing, reaching, pushing, gripping, and handling.
  • Use of hands to include grasping both firm and light.
  • Occasional lifting, pushing and/or pulling over 50 lbs.
Environmental Factors
  • Work in non-climate-controlled conditions.
  • Work around moving objects.
  • Exposure to hot/cold temperatures based on outside condition.
